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as

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as, celebrated on January 9, marks the contribution of the overseas Indian community to the development of India.

Non-Resident Indian Day (NRI Day)

Also known as Non-Resident Indian Day (NRI Day),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as commemorates the return of Mahatma Gandhi from South Africa to India in 1915.

History

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as was first celebrated in 2003. Later, the Indian Ministry of External Affairs revised the format in 2015 to celebrate the event once every two years and hold theme-based conferences during the intervening period.

To date, 17 conventions have been held across the world on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as. The last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as was celebrated in Indore, Madhya Pradesh, in 2023.

Theme

The theme of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as reflects the priorities and concerns of the Indian diaspora. In 2023, the theme for NRI Day was "Diaspora: Reliable Partners For India's Progress In Amrit Kal."

Awards

Initiated by the Government of India in 2003, the Pravasi Bharatiya Samman Awards recognise the achievements of NRIs and PIOs in various fields.

Significance

Pravasi Bharatiya Diwas engages the overseas Indian community residing in various parts of the world to share their experiences in various fields. It recognises NRIs and their efforts to preserve the Indian heritage and strengthen global ties.
